The process of creating the microdot involved take the thumbnail sized print from the camera and photographing again through a reverse microscope. This would shrink it to a diameter of 0.05 inches. It was then developed and a hypodermic needle was used to lift the dot and drop it over a period in a typed letter.

What is a microdot and how does it work?

A microdot is text or an image substantially reduced in size to prevent detection by unintended recipients. Microdots are normally circular and around one millimetre in diameter but can be made into different shapes and sizes and made from various materials such as polyester or metal.

What are microdots made of?

Microdots are normally circular and around one millimetre in diameter but can be made into different shapes and sizes and made from various materials such as polyester or metal. The name comes from the fact that the microdots have often been about the size and shape of a typographical dot, such as a period or the tittle of a lowercase i or j.

What is the history of microdot photography?

At the International Congress of Photography in Paris in 1925 Emanuel Goldberg presented a method of producing extreme reduction microdots using a two-stage process.

How did spies make microdots?

The process of using microdots was highly technical. Spies photographed intelligence and, using special lenses, copied the image, reduced the size and imprinted the information on the sensitized film. Photos could then be reduced to the size of a period at the end of a sentence.

How does microdot tracking work?

Microdot Technology is a process of spraying thousands of microscopic dots onto vehicles or other assets in order to provide a unique identification. Each Microdot carries this unique identification which is registered to the owner, but is not visible to the naked eye.

What is a microdot for vehicles?

MicroDot technology is a state-of-the-art identification system that can act as a robust anti-theft security system for vehicles around the world. It involves the diffusion of polyster substrate dots containing the unique information related to the identification of the car or two-wheeler.

What is a microdot certificate?

Microdots are virtually invisible to the naked eye but contain information that proves vehicle ownership. They are marked by 17 digit lines of laser etched text which also include a unique P.I.N code and a VIN that is registered against your vehicle.

What is a microdot camera?

Microdot Camera, issued by the HVA (foreign intelligence section of the Stasi), 1960s. The secret transfer of documents became very difficult during the Cold War. Agents relied on microdot cameras to photograph and reduce documents onto a single tiny piece of film.
